Change is in the Air

The past 11 years of my life spent working at The Three Chimneys on the Isle of Skye have been the most eventful, exhilarating and often exhausting so far. I came here in June 2004 after a chance meeting with Shirley in Glasgow a month earlier. Laurence and I had always aspired to a rural existence and were both already familiar and enthralled with the west coast. So, after several hours of conversation with Shirley (13 to be exact) followed by a quick visit, we decided to take the leap. And we have definitely never looked back since!

Just as events back then seemed to be guiding us in the right direction, it again feels right to be drawing this chapter to a close. Both from a professional, and more importantly, from a personal point of view, it feels like it is time for change. Of all the achievements and accolades over the years, the biggest for me is seeing my family grow and thrive in this amazing part of the world. First and foremost, for the time being, I need to invest time in my family.

Taking the chance and making the move has been more successful and brought more happiness than Laurence and I could ever have imagined in 2004. We have been greatly supported by many people and have made many new friends along the way. It has been very humbling for me to see how much support and encouragement I have received over the past few months from family and close friends and, just as invaluable, long term suppliers and colleagues in the industry. I would like to thank everyone most sincerely – it means everything to me.

michael-splash

I shall be leaving The Three Chimneys at the end of June this year. Every great restaurant needs to evolve and change by definition and I have no doubt that Shirley and Eddie will continue to guide and oversee their unique business as they always have done. This new chapter will prove to be another exciting, eventful and successful period in the legacy of the restaurant that I hold so dear to my heart.

For now, my plans are as follows:

Take July off and rediscover Skye from top to bottom; perhaps do some blogging and vlogging for my fantastic new website; take the family on a summer holiday, for the first time ever…

Monachyle Mhor Festival

Monachyle Mhor Festival is just brilliant!

Now in its fourth year this super family friendly, food inspired celebration of all things great and good in Scotland gets a little bigger and better everytime, initiated and driven by the combined infinite positive energy and chaotic genius that are Tom, Lisa, Dick and Mari.

mhor-feast-michael-smith

This is the year of Food and Drink http://www.visitscotland.com/about/food-drink/ in Scotland so my dish for this year’s feast highlights the amazing producers we have from all over Scotland. Titled “Katy’s Secret Phantasie Summer Salad” I hope to showcase:-

Crowdie from http://knockraich.com/creamery.html
Vegetables from http://www.phantassie.co.uk/
Herbs from http://secretherbgarden.co.uk/
Dressing made from http://www.summerharvestoils.co.uk/
And seaweed from http://maraseaweed.com/

My food has always been predominately inspired by the ingredients. Cooks and chefs alike would be nothing if it wasn’t for the love and effort invested by these and many more producers across Scotland, consistently delivering the finest produce!

Great British Menu 2013

Michael came through the Scottish heats of the Great British Menu during 2013 to win the hotly contested main course section serving goat tagine.
